The Yamaha YCL-200ADII Bb Clarinet is part of Yamaha’s Advantage Series, created specifically to support beginning students in school band programs and private instruction. Built for durability, ease of response, and consistent intonation, this clarinet helps students focus on developing proper embouchure, finger coordination, tone production, and ensemble skills from the very start.
Its student-centered design and reliable construction make it a practical choice for educational environments where consistency and long-term use are essential.
Educational Design Features
-
ABS Resin Body: Durable ABS construction resists cracking and environmental changes, making it well suited for daily classroom use and younger players.
-
Bb Clarinet Configuration: Standard Bb tuning aligns with band curriculum, ensemble literature, and widely used method books.
-
Nickel-Plated Keywork: Corrosion-resistant keys provide smooth, dependable action to support accurate finger technique and articulation development.
-
Boehm System Fingering: Uses the standard fingering system taught in school band programs, ensuring continuity between instruction and practice.
-
Undercut Tone Holes: Designed to promote even response and stable intonation, helping students develop a centered and consistent tone across the instrument’s range.
-
Adjustable Thumb Rest: Encourages proper right-hand position and reduces physical strain, supporting healthy posture and long-term comfort.
-
Durable Case Included: Reinforces good instrument care habits and protects the clarinet during transport between school, home, and rehearsals.

Notes on Key Differences
Body Materials and Tone Character
-
Most models use ABS resin or synthetic bodies for durability and resistance to cracking — important for school environments. The Selmer CL301’s composite body and Selmer SCL201N’s Resonite™ aim to emulate wood-like tonal qualities while still offering student-friendly durability.
Keywork & Ergonomics
-
Jupiter JCL700NA includes ergonomic refinements such as adjustable thumb rest, undercut tone holes, and a comfortable C/G key riser, supporting easier technique development.
-
Selmer SCL201N focuses on stable action with ergonomic keywork and professional-style pads to support developing students through early technique challenges.
Bore & Tone Hole Design
-
Bore size and design (e.g., Jupiter’s .583" bore) can influence resistance and tone focus, which educators often consider when matching instrument feel to student ability.
-
Undercut tone holes are used on several models (Jupiter, Selmer) to aid intonation and even response — beneficial for developing consistent technique.
Thumb Rest
-
Adjustable thumb rests on most models (Jupiter, Yamaha, CXL) support customized comfort and posture, which can reduce strain during longer practice sessions. Fixed thumb rests (as on some Selmer SCL201N listings) may be less customizable but still acceptable in classroom programs.
